Output 3cede78f4c2ae0c960af71f5ea8a45866b15666ea25ac92df00ee7b52d0acaf1:0

value
26394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8104d8489f82c3bc78a36d9a2ca6815f40f0a2e5 OP_EQUAL
address
3DTCtv7SHwcuNtCDdiz8HrC4dqwjLCbm3x
transaction
3cede78f4c2ae0c960af71f5ea8a45866b15666ea25ac92df00ee7b52d0acaf1
confirmations
3289
spent
true